    I have a '17 double cab, off road, Non-JBL stereo. A couple years back I upgrades all 6 speakers which was a quantum improvement over the embarassingly crappy speakers factory installed. Now, I am contemplating adding an amp. No Woofer, no more speakers, no need to punch out the windows, just a bit cleaner sounds that I think a moderate power amp will provide with the upgraded speakers. No change out of factory stereo. I don't want to do splicing and soldering so it appears there are amplifier wiring harness kits available to plug and connect without much effort beyond the actual install and routing the wiring. So here's my questions I hope someone can answer.

    (1) Do the harness/connector kits work as advertised? Amy customization needed? What maker is best?
    (2) Where do folks locate the amp? I am thinking something small, no window busting power needed. Looks like under the front seats is one approach? Which side? No power seats on my Taco. Seats are heated if that makes any difference. I don't really want to give up the space in the back seat compartments..
    (3) Is heating especially thinking a smallish amp (60-100 w) an issue?
    (4) I saw a couple of mounting ideas. I don't want to raise the seat up for clearance if that's a possibility with a smallish amp. How do folks attach the mounting plate? Looks like maybe using the seat bolts? Could you double side tape it to the carpets? What material for mounting plate? I am a pretty good fabricator for most materials.
    (5) If under the seat, does the amp need clearance on its bottom side?

    I'm thinking maybe these questions have been answered in a bunch of posts but after looking at a number, there always seemed to be something that I was not interested in...JBL. adding a woofer, etc

    So I am thinking a plug in harness connector, no woofer, just amplify the non-factory speakers at a low/moderate boost (60-100w) kind of amp. Any help would be great. Thanks
